Algorithm Sociology Theory: Understanding the Invisible Forces Shaping Digital Life
Algorithm Sociology Theory: Understanding the Invisible Forces Shaping Digital Life
In a world where every click, scroll, and comparison is tracked, managed, and subtly guided by complex systems, a growing conversation is emerging around Algorithm Sociology Theory. This framework offers a lens to examine how digital algorithms don’t just recommend content—they shape social interactions, influence behavior, and redefine cultural dynamics. As people increasingly recognize the quiet power behind personalized feeds, search results, and recommendation engines, interest in how these systems integrate with societal patterns is rising across the U.S.
Algorithm Sociology Theory explores the intersection of algorithmic decision-making and human social structures. It examines how automated systems interpret user behavior and, in turn, influence relationships, identity formation, and community norms in networked environments. Far from neutral technical processes, these algorithms reflect and often amplify cultural biases, economic incentives, and psychological triggers—mechanisms that reveal how digital spaces function as evolving social ecosystems.

Why Algorithm Sociology Theory Is Gaining Attention in the U.S.
The surge in public awareness stems from deeper concerns around digital well-being, online authenticity, and equity in visibility. As social media and search platforms extend their reach into everyday life, users confront growing discrepancies between expected and actual online experiences—such as echo chambers, targeted content loops, and unequal access to opportunities. Algorithm Sociology Theory provides a structured way to understand these phenomena, helping individuals and institutions question the invisible rules governing digital life. This growing interest aligns with broader cultural conversations about digital literacy, data ownership, and ethical technology use.
How Algorithm Sociology Theory Actually Works
At its core, Algorithm Sociology Theory treats digital platforms as social actors embedded in larger human systems. It analyzes how algorithms process vast amounts of user data—not just to personalize content, but to model social norms, predict outcomes, and optimize engagement. These systems learn from patterns in behavior, grouping users into dynamic clusters that influence content distribution, visibility, and interaction patterns. In this way, algorithms act as modern gatekeepers, shaping what people see, share, and value—reinforcing social trends while also introducing new forms of visibility and exclusion.

Common Questions People Have About Algorithm Sociology Theory
How do algorithms actually influence social behavior?
They subtly amplify certain patterns—content that generates high engagement is prioritized, which can deepen polarization, reinforce biases, or normalize specific behaviors. Over time, this shapes how users present themselves and interact online.
Are recommendation systems fair?
No system is free from bias. Differences in visibility often emerge due to data imbalances, historical trends, and design priorities. Algorithms reflect human patterns but introduce new inequities when left unexamined.
Can algorithms affect mental health or self-perception?
Yes. Constant exposure to curated content and social comparison facilitated by algorithms can impact self-esteem and well-being, particularly among younger users navigating digital spaces.
